Ve
Velasquez Appliances
2620 4th St NW, Albuquerque, NM 87107, United States
Comments
Mi
Review №1

Poor service. They were more interested in their cell phone than me as the customer. Low prices and offer a 3mo warranty but I did not feel any confidence and went elsewhere

Information
1 Comments
3 Rating
  • Address:2620 4th St NW, Albuquerque, NM 87107, United States
Categories
  • Appliance store
Offerings
  • Repair services:Yes
Similar organizations